Director.
The Campbell Center for Historic Preservation Studies, a mid-career training facility for historic preservation, collections care and conservation professionals, is seeking creative, self-motivated applicants for the position of Director. The Center, a non-profit facility established in 1980 and one of the few organizations devoted to mid-career training, is located on the National Register-listed, former Shimer College Campus in picturesque Northwestern Illinois.

Historic Preservation courses cover the care and maintenance of historic structures and building fabric. Collections Care courses include the well-respected Historic Collections, Archaeological & Ethnographic Collections, and Natural Science Collections Core Curricula. Conservation Refresher courses cover a variety of materials and techniques. All classes are taught by practicing professionals.

The Director's duties include: hands-on oversight of daily activities, grant writing, fund raising, membership development, curriculum and program development, scholarship administration, oversight of maintenance of all grounds and buildings, equipment purchase, public relations and general promotion, supervision of part-time staff of six.

Detailed knowledge of conservation, collections management, or historic preservation preferred. BA required, MA in Business Administration, Historic Preservation or related field preferred. Minimum 5 year progressive administrative experience required. Reports to Board of Directors.

Salary is competitive, benefits include housing.
